Output f393089e12f82a87622ca2023da9f300aec1778c25bbb032b39c6f3c3c325249:1

value
70105614
script pubkey
OP_0 OP_PUSHBYTES_20 4af8d2b3039b7b777a33c4c9596194ed1d2c8110
address
bc1qftud9vcrndahw73ncny4jcv5a5wjeqgsmmm86u
transaction
f393089e12f82a87622ca2023da9f300aec1778c25bbb032b39c6f3c3c325249
spent
true